Abstract:
A method for dynamic calibration correction in multi-frame, multi-exposure capture in a camera system includes receiving an amplified non-reference frame (e.g., with non-standard exposure value EV-4) to which a digital gain was applied and a reference frame (e.g., with standard exposure value EV0). The method includes generating a mask based on the reference frame and the amplified non-reference frame. The method includes estimating a scaling coefficient and an offset coefficient for each of a number of channels in the amplified non-reference frame, based on selected pixel locations in the generated mask. The method includes correcting a calibration of the amplified non-reference frame by applying the scaling coefficients for each of the channels. The method also includes outputting a calibration-corrected amplified non-reference frame to a multi-frame processor.
